Output e328ecf254459628d5cf7e1a604575cd9a30cfa44aa798ae9ad81cbce32c7024:1

value
130508046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fb24b112ccd681de2f60a3e8323480b14236e8c OP_EQUAL
address
363DGbDA9ruLiXiUxyCkrhEHjRtnh8Y1WW
transaction
e328ecf254459628d5cf7e1a604575cd9a30cfa44aa798ae9ad81cbce32c7024
spent
true